U660E AUTOMATIC TRANSAXLE: PARK / NEUTRAL POSITION SWITCH: REMOVAL

1. DISCONNECT CABLE FROM NEGATIVE BATTERY TERMINAL

NOTICE:
When disconnecting the cable, some systems need to be initialized after the cable is reconnected Repair Instruction - Initialization.

2. REMOVE COOL AIR INTAKE DUCT SEAL Removal (to 12/2010)

3. REMOVE NO. 2 AIR CLEANER INLET Removal (to 12/2010)

4. REMOVE AIR CLEANER CAP WITH AIR CLEANER HOSE Removal (to 12/2010)

5. REMOVE AIR CLEANER CASE Removal (to 12/2010)

6. REMOVE NO. 1 AIR CLEANER INLET Removal (to 12/2010)

7. REMOVE TRANSMISSION CONTROL CABLE ASSEMBLY

(a) Remove the clip from the transmission cable bracket.





(b) Remove the nut, washer and control shaft lever with transmission control cable assembly from the control shaft.





8. REMOVE PARK/NEUTRAL POSITION SWITCH ASSEMBLY

(a) Disconnect the connector from the park/neutral position switch.





(b) Remove the 2 bolts and park/neutral position switch from the control shaft.





NOTICE:
Before removing the park/neutral position switch, remove any dirt or rust on the installation portion of the control shaft. Be sure to remove the switch straight along the shaft while being careful not to deform the plate spring that supports the shaft. If the plate spring is deformed, the park/neutral position switch cannot be reinstalled correctly.
